Every other page here has a section about what the app does well. This one is mostly that section, because Gratitude is cheaper than Foreglow, better rated than Foreglow will plausibly be at launch, and does not use any of the pricing patterns this site was built to argue against.

It is cheaper than us

Gratitude in-app purchases with a stated period, US App Store, 4 August 2026.
PlanPricePer year
Monthly pro plan$4.99$59.88
Quarterly pro plan$9.99$39.96
Annual pro plan$29.99$29.99
Foreglow, yearly$39.99$39.99

No weekly plan. Its monthly price is $4.99 against our $7.99, and its annual plan is $10 a year below ours. On the specific axis this site spends the most time on — honest, non-predatory pricing — Gratitude is doing it properly and we are not going to bury that at the bottom of the page.

Its reviewers are the happiest in the category

Our corpus holds 24,984 coded reviews of Gratitude, dated April 2018 to July 2026. 21,202 of them — 84.9% — are five stars, the highest share of the four apps we have corpus data for. Only 602 are one star.

The dominant theme is journaling and scripting, at 11.2% of coded reviews, roughly four times the rate of any theme in the other apps we measured. It is unambiguously good at the thing it is for.

One thing its reviewers keep asking for

Vision-board mentions appear in 1.7% of Gratitude's coded reviews — 422 of them — which is the highest vision-board signal of any app we measured. People use it for that and want more of it.

"I have tried many apps to do vision boards and gratitude journals but none have combined both features this app is PERFECT for me 🙂"

5-star review, Android, 3 January 2021

The other recurring ask is backup and transfer, at 1.0% of coded reviews:

"Help... I got a new phone.. Can anyone help get my backed up journal??? Great to be remembering all the things we are thankful for."

4-star review, Android, 12 July 2020

Foreglow answers that second one differently rather than better: every note exports as an ordinary audio file you can save in Files, share, and keep forever. Because your library is not stored in a Foreglow account, we cannot recover local data for you.

So should you use Gratitude instead?

If what you want is to write things down — a journal, gratitude prompts, scripting, a daily habit with reminders, on either platform, for less money — then yes. It is cheaper, it is more mature, its users are demonstrably happy, and Foreglow does not do journalling at all.

Foreglow only makes sense if the thing you want is audio: a short spoken note about your specific life, in a voice you chose, that plays at 6am or loops while you fall asleep without you reading anything. Those are different needs. Plenty of people have both, and there is no reason you cannot use both.
